Rev. F. W. McGee (Ford Washington McGee, Winchester, Tennessee, October 5, 1890 - April 8, 1971) was an American gospel singer. He recorded "Fifty Miles of Elbow Room" which appears on The Anthology Of American Folk Music. McGee was born in Winchester, Tennessee on October 5, 1890 and was raised in Hillsboro, Texas. Married at 20, he embarked on a teaching career in Oklahoma. In 1918, he joined Rev. Charles H. Mason's Memphis-based Church of God in Christ and had completely abandoned teaching in favor of preaching by 1920, leading revival meetings in Kansas and Iowa. …
